Шаблон:Short description Шаблон:Speciesbox The false osman (Schizopygopsis stoliczkai) is an Asian cyprinid freshwater fish living in the highlands of Afghanistan, southwestern China, Iran, northern India, Kyrgyzstan, Pakistan and Tajikistan.[1][2][3][4][5] Young individuals and small adults live in shallow streams and pools, while large adults inhabit the main river and lakes.[1][5] It grows to Шаблон:Convert in total length.[1]

Etymology

The fish is named in honor of paleontologist Ferdinand Stoliczka (1838–1874), who collected the type specimen.[6]
